A rectangular loop of wire with dimensions 0.2m x 0.5m is placed in a uniform magnetic field of 2T. The magnetic field is perpendicular to the plane of loop. What is flux in the loop?

Correct answer: B. 0.2Wb

  • A. 0.1Wb
  • B. 0.2Wb
  • C. 0.3Wb
  • D. 0.4Wb

Explanation

The formula is ΦB=BAcos Ɵ, Area =0.2x0.5=0.1m2 ΦB=BAcos0=(2)(0.1)=0.2Wb

About Electromagnetism

Magnetic flux density and magnetic flux describe the strength of a magnetic field and the field passing through a surface. A charged particle moving through a magnetic field experiences a force perpendicular to its velocity and may follow circular or helical motion, depending on the angle between velocity and field.
